Evolution in Trenchless Technology for Rehabilitation and Microtunnelling Installation of Drains and Sewers

摘要

The trenchless methods of rehabilitation and installation of cables and pipes have gone through a massive period of development in the past 25 years. Gravity drains and sewers in the non-man-accessible region have benefited greatly from this development. Depending on outside limiting factors, the methods that have been tried and have proven themselves on the market make it possible, to repair and renovate pipelines from the inside and to replace them underground in the same line path as well as to install new lines in a trenchless manner almost independently of the line-specific, geological and hydro-geological limiting conditions. In this discussion, the most important developments in this field are portrayed and the most important current tendencies of further development are described.
